It comes with a spoon/spatula combo, so you don't need any other tools. That makes it perfect for beginners trying modeling masks for the first time. There are these cute yellow petal-like bits inside that just make you feel good. After use, my skin feels incredibly hydrated. Unlike sheet masks that leave you torn between wiping off the excess or dealing with stickiness, this one leaves your skin feeling fresh. It's like the hydration really sinks deep into your skin.
ConsThe spatula end of the spoon is a bit awkward to use. I'm actually planning to buy the 1kg size and a separate modeling mask tool set. Opening the package can be tricky, and when it suddenly tears open, some of the fine powder might puff out. Lastly, the thin edges of the mask can be stubborn to remove. Sometimes I need to use a toner-soaked cotton pad to get those bits off, and even then it can be a challenge.
TipFor an extra boost of hydration, try mixing in a few drops of your favorite ampoule or serum with the water. Also, I've found that instead of applying it right after cleansing, it works even better if you prep your skin first. Try using a toner to balance your skin, then apply your regular serum before putting on the mask. It makes the whole experience more nourishing and effective.
